Transaction 66e2bb7fe885ec0fda49f436f2f650021836dc5e6d84b044d68648bc1994499f
1 Input
1 Output
-
66e2bb7fe885ec0fda49f436f2f650021836dc5e6d84b044d68648bc1994499f:0
- value
- 9086
- script pubkey
- OP_0 OP_PUSHBYTES_20 25964689015aa80e209002ddd665105f8c0e879c
- address
- bc1qyktydzgpt25qugysqtwavegst7xqapuuc8kdjz